Ok--I am new here and have been looking at the forum regarding going back to school . Here is what I want--I want my Bachelors in Science in Healthcare Management. At least that is what I think I want. I think that I will not use my BSN as much. I am an administrator now of a health unit and only have my assoc.

I want to do it online 100%--I looked at Kaplan and it looks so much cheaper than Univ. of P. Is there something that I am missing. What are the pros and cons of these schools? Why should I pick one over the other? I would appreciate any help.

Also, do you know about payments--how much did it cost you to get your degree?

Thanks :)

I attend Kaplan. It is a wonderful program. It is the less expensive one, with, in my opinion, a better curriculum. Everything is done online, and is very convenient. Of course, there are some classes that require an online seminar that is mandatory. The program is accredited and my federal student loan is covering it. All the books that you need are included in the tuition and they mail them directly to you. The online instructors are awesome, and you can always get help if you need it. The only thing hard about it is that youy have to do so much writing!

I recommend Kaplan all the way!

I personally did the BSN completion at University of Phoenix. It too is fully accredited with an excellent reputation. I did UofP because I knew that the MSN was my ultimate goal and with the BSN from there, I could go straight into the MSN.
